The Stanley Parable Ultra Deluxe’s release date finally announced

The Stanley Parable was an innovative and trope-breaking game which undoubtedly influenced many future titles. Originally only released for PC, an enhanced remake/reimagining was announced in the form of The Stanley Parable: Ultra Deluxe. After literal years of delays, the game is finally releasing next month.

Making the announcement on their website, the developers said “Welcome to the official Stanley Parable website! After over 3 years of development we’ve finally completed work on The Stanley Parable: Ultra Deluxe!”

This enhanced re-imagining is said to “dramatically expand the world of the original game with new content, new choices, and new secrets for you to uncover.”

Originally announced in 2018 with a 2019 release date, The Stanley Parable: Ultra Deluxe was continually pushed back, with the most recent details claiming a Spring 2022 release window. After many delays The Stanley Parable Ultra Deluxe is launching on the 27th of April 2022.

This isn’t the first that we have heard of this date. Last week, we reported that the backend of the PlayStation Network Servers had added The Stanley Parable into its database, suggesting an impending release.

While no release dates were revealed within this data, many fans began to speculate that the game would launch on the 27th of April as 427 is Stanley’s office number in the original game. It is nice to see the developers play into this – already beginning the metanarrative which will undoubtedly unfold within the game. The Stanley Parable: Ultra Deluxe is coming to the PC, PS4/5, Xbox One/Series and Nintendo Switch.
